0

jPlayer を使用して、shoutcast の URL をストリーミングしようとしています。他のshoutcast URLで問題なく動作するようになりましたが、私が要求したものだけが機能していません. Chrome では、リクエストがキャンセルされたというステータス メッセージが表示されます。

これは、私が見つけた他のすべてのストリームの作業コードです。

$(document).ready(function(){

    var stream = {
        title: "ABC Jazz",
        mp3: "http://80.237.158.41:8000/;"
    },
    ready = false;

    $("#jquery_jplayer_1").jPlayer({
        ready: function (event) {
            ready = true;
            $(this).jPlayer("setMedia", stream);
        },
        pause: function() {
            $(this).jPlayer("clearMedia");
        },
        error: function(event) {
            if(ready && event.jPlayer.error.type === $.jPlayer.error.URL_NOT_SET) {
                // Setup the media stream again and play it.
                $(this).jPlayer("setMedia", stream).jPlayer("play");
            }
        },
        swfPath: "../js/jplayer/",
        supplied: "mp3",
        preload: "none",
        wmode: "window",
        keyEnabled: true
    });

});

これらのストリームはすべて機能します。

  • 67.205.95.146:8068/;
  • 77.68.106.224:8018/;

これを除いて:

  • 80.237.158.41:8000/;

なぜこれを行うのか、誰にも少しの手がかりがありますか?

4

1 に答える 1

1

URLを http://80.237.158.41:8000/;*.nsv', type: 'mp3'または単に設定してみてくださいhttp://80.237.158.41:8000/;*.nsv'

また、すべての html5 および jplayers で動作します。

于 2013-12-22T19:41:52.023 に答える